Warning Signs You Need Structural Repair After Water Damage
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and even safety hazards. Keep an eye out for these telltale signs that show you need structural repair after water dam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old or mildew. Don’t delay, address the issue before it spreads and causes more damage.
Water Stains on Walls and Ceilings
Visible water stains or discoloration on walls and ceilings can signal structural damage. Don’t ignore these signs, it’s a clear indication that you need professional help.
Cracks in Walls, Floors, or Ceilings
Cracks can be a sign of structural instability. If you notice cracks, don’t wait, call our team to assess and repair the damage before it’s too late.
Unusual Noises or Creaks
Unusual noises or creaks can show structural damage or settling. Don’t ignore these signs, it’s a warning sign that you need professional attention.
Water Damage in Unusual Places
Water damage can occur in unexpected places, such as behind walls or under flooring. Don’t assume it’s minor, it’s essential to investigate and address the issue quickly.
Structural Repair After Water Damage v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Water damage in a small area (less than 10 sq. Ft.) | Yes | No | DIY is usually enough for minor damage, but be sure to follow proper drying and cleanup procedures. |
| Water damage in a larger area (10-50 sq. Ft.) | No | Yes | Professional help is necessary to ensure thorough drying, structural repair, and prevention of further damage. |
| Water damage with visible structural damage (cracks, warping, etc.) | No | Yes | Visible structural damage needs immediate professional attention to prevent further damage and safety hazards. |
| Water damage with mold or mildew growth | No | Yes | Mold and mildew growth need specialized equipment and techniques to safely and effectively remove and prevent future growth. |
| Water damage in a high-risk area (kitchen, bathroom, etc.) | No | Yes | High-risk areas need special attention and equipment to prevent further damage and ensure safety. |

Structural Repair After Water Damage Cost in Ancram, NY
The cost of structural repair after water damage can vary greatly depending on the severity and size of the affected area, as well as local conditions in Ancram, NY. These estimates are based on typical price ranges and may not reflect your specific situation.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water Removal and Drying |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ment needed, and labor costs. |
| Structural Repair and Replacement | $2,000 – $10,000 | Severity of damage, type of materials needed, and labor costs. |
| Final Inspection and Cleanup | $100 – $500 | Size of affected area, type of debris, and labor costs. |
